What is Kaito Sushi & Teppanyaki?

Kaito Sushi & Teppanyaki is MSC Cruises’ specialty Japanese restaurant, offering two distinct dining experiences in one venue: an interactive teppanyaki grill and a traditional sushi bar. Available on many newer MSC ships across the Meraviglia, Seaside, and World Class fleets, Kaito focuses on authentic Japanese cuisine prepared fresh onboard. Guests can choose between a lively chef-led teppanyaki performance or a quieter sushi and sashimi experience featuring classic and modern rolls.
Dining Format and Pricing

Kaito Sushi & Teppanyaki is a specialty restaurant with charges that apply. The teppanyaki side operates on a fixed-price, multi-course format with set menus, while the sushi bar offers à la carte pricing. Teppanyaki is typically included in MSC specialty dining packages, though a small supplement may apply depending on the package. The sushi bar is not included in dining packages and is priced per item, but remains competitively priced compared to other specialty venues onboard.

Drinks and Cocktail Offerings
Kaito Sushi & Teppanyaki offers an extensive selection of sake, Japanese beer, wine, and Asian-inspired cocktails. Popular choices include the Sakura Martini with lychee and elderflower and the Tokyo Mule made with vodka, ginger beer, and yuzu. Drink packages are accepted at Kaito, making it easier to pair beverages with sushi or grilled entrées.
Atmosphere and Dining Experience

The teppanyaki side of Kaito is energetic and social, with chefs performing cooking tricks while preparing each dish. Tables typically seat eight guests, creating a shared dining experience that is especially popular with families and groups. The sushi bar offers a quieter, more refined atmosphere with modern décor and attentive service. Select ships in the MSC fleet feature a moving sushi conveyor belt, offering a more interactive dining experience. Both sides of the restaurant provide well-paced meals that usually last around 90 minutes.
Reservations and Availability
Reservations for Kaito Sushi & Teppanyaki can be made before sailing through the MSC website or app, or onboard at the specialty dining desk. Teppanyaki seating is limited and fills quickly, particularly on sea days, so advance booking is recommended. The sushi bar generally accepts walk-ins during dinner hours, though reservations are still encouraged for peak times.
